Output 367959752712b4b5e120170ec47a3c61552b123caa21c75fd0bde3e55a69d4df:6

value
765041954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c1258a57aa3bcc5599d646c6a9468d432b9ba79 OP_EQUAL
address
MR3bFDUM1wN7adFCN1QaK6MmDpPe3UoKSk
transaction
367959752712b4b5e120170ec47a3c61552b123caa21c75fd0bde3e55a69d4df
spent
true